
Red forms the shape of a back 4, and gray attempts to split them with a pass from one zone to the far zone. Red needs to shift as a back 4 would. To make competitive - 10 rounds - 6 splits = win for offense. Goal is for defense not to be split.
Only one red player can press the ball in the grid at a time Gray not in possession should be mobile to create passing options Gray in possession should look for penetrating pass
